POSITION PURPOSE/MISSION:

Develop and maintain Quality Systems as assigned by the Manager of Quality Assurance. Act as the Quality System expert in the assigned area. Meet customer's special requirements as defined by those customers and communicate their requirements throughout the business. Foster a culture of safety, continuous improvement, teamwork, and trust.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or's Degree or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Two plus years of experience with quality-related activities in manufacturing.
  • Experienced in problem solving techniques such as: 8D, 5Why, 3D, C&A diagrams.
  • Experienced in an ISO/TS16949 and/or IATF 16949:2016, ISO17025 and A2LA certified organization.
  • Ability to communicate clearly and effectively with customers, suppliers, and employees at all levels of an organization.
  • Experience working in a team environment.
  • Familiarity with AIAG, ASTM and SAE specifications.
  • Proficient in the advanced features of Microsoft Office product (Word).
  • Demonstrated proficiency with CRM software such as Salesforce.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Five plus years' experience with steel rod, bar and wire products and processes.
  • Basic knowledge of Statistical Process Control.
  • Trained and experienced as a Lead Auditor for ISO9001:2015 and IATF 16949:2016 or ISO17025.
  • Six Sigma Green Belt certification.
  • Proficient in the basic features of Microsoft Office product (PowerPoint, Access, Excel).

MAJOR 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  • Maintain Level I and Level II and Level III quality system documentation.
  • Plan, conduct and lead Audits for ISO9001:2015 and IATF16949:20126 and ISO17025.
  • Lead Supplier 2nd Party audits.
  • Manage all aspects of internal Audits to IATF and A2LA standards.
  • Maintain the CAR, SCAR, PPAP and IMDS data base systems for automotive customers.
  • Lead problem solving teams related to corrective action requests focusing on root cause identification.
  • Ensure Quality System documentation such as FMEA, Control Plan and Process diagrams are current, compliant, and complete.
  • Conduct verification audits to ensure that corrective actions taken are acceptable and effective.
  • Train associates on quality-related processes.
  • Will be familiar with all of the customer specific requirements for all Charter Steel customers.
  • Follow Environmental, Quality and Safety Management System procedures and requirements.
  • Ability to meet the essential job requirements, with or without reasonable accommodation, as outlined in the job description.
  • Demonstrated proficiency with CRM software such as Salesforce.

POSITION CHALLENGES:

  • Responding on a timely basis to changes in ISO9001:2025 and IATF16949:2016 quality system requirements and ISO17025 Lab system requirements.
  • Assuring accurate and timely communication between customers, Technical Service Engineers, and Quality Control employees.
  • Managing multiple priorities as customer issues arise.
  • Keeping corrective actions assigned to departments moving to meet deadlines.
  • System solutions as a result of corrective actions.
  • Assistance in implementation and verification of system solutions as a result of corrective actions.
